import opengm import numpy #------------------------------------------------------------------------------------ # This example shows how multiple unaries functions and functions / factors add once #------------------------------------------------------------------------------------ # add unaries from a for a 2d grid / image width=10 height=20 numVar=width*height numLabels=2 # construct gm gm=opengm.gm(numpy.ones(numVar,dtype=opengm.index_type)*numLabels) # construct an array with all unaries (random in this example) unaries=numpy.random.rand(width,height,numLabels) # reshape unaries is such way, that the first axis is for the different functions unaries2d=unaries.reshape([numVar,numLabels]) # add all unary functions at once (#numVar unaries) fids=gm.addFunctions(unaries2d) # numpy array with the variable indices for all factors vis=numpy.arange(0,numVar,dtype=numpy.uint64) # add all unary factors at once gm.addFactors(fids,vis)
